Abstract
For cooperative systems, in which an eavesdropper overhears source information through relays´ transmission, an optimal relay selection (ORS) scheme has recently been proposed to improve the system secrecy performance. In this letter, we evaluate the secrecy outage probability (SOP) of the ORS scheme with an amplify-and-forward system over independent and non-identically distributed Rayleigh fading. More specifically, we derive a tight approximation on the SOP. Thereafter, by analyzing asymptotic behaviour of the derived approximation, novel insights are revealed. The derivations are confirmed through Monte Carlo simulations.
